**Ticket: Bounce processor double-counts soft bounces**

Welcome aboard — context first: the Wrenmail bounce processor classifies returned messages and updates sender reputation. Since last week it counts some soft bounces twice, inflating suppression rates. Reproduce using the staging mailbox fixtures before touching classification logic. The build exhibiting the regression is identified by the token below.

build token for tajeg-bajep: htk14_409ba9df6b8acb

Ticket: GRATIFY-412 — Expired credentials on donation-receipt mailer

The Gratify receipt mailer stopped sending acknowledgments on Tuesday because its credential for the internal Postwren relay expired silently. Symptoms: jobs marked complete, no mail delivered. Future maintainers should add expiry monitoring before closing this class of ticket. A replacement credential was issued with a twelve-month lifetime and is recorded here for the deployment step.

API key for kafog-kagag: vxb23-QZ98Z4fWhI166dMLZIZAJcF

Subject: DR drill results — Firmlet update channel

Plugin authors: yesterday's drill rehomed the Firmlet device-firmware update channel to the backup region. Publishing resumes Monday. Staged plugin payloads are intact but the signing cache is sealed. To re-sign pending packages, unseal it with the recovery passphrase shown below.

strongbox words: ulawyn-holir-druion-druox-sorvan-weneth

## Env Vars — Mossgate Greenhouse Controller

Support reference. Sensor drift compensation pulls offsets from the Verdant calibration endpoint. Relevant vars:

- `DRIFT_POLL_MIN` — offset poll interval, minutes (default 360)
- `DRIFT_MAX_DELTA` — reject offsets above this (default 0.8)
- `SENSOR_BUS_TIMEOUT` — seconds (default 5)

If drift correction stops and readings creep, the calibration credential is usually missing after reprovisioning. Verify the others first, then append the following line to the controller's `.env`.

env line for yahaf-bahaf: LEDGER_TOKEN20=e8e509473820ccdbae6d